Description of problem: After upgrade gtk3 to 3.19. 3 (both -2 and -3) remmina crashes during rdp connection to server. Version-Release number of selected component: remmina-1.2.0-0.9.git.8855df7.fc24 Additional info: reporter: libreport-2.6.3 backtrace_rating: 4 cmdline: remmina -i crash_function: gtk_widget_get_scale_factor executable: /usr/bin/remmina global_pid: 5215 kernel: 4.4.0-0.rc1.git3.1.fc24.x86_64 runlevel: N 5 type: CCpp uid: 1000 Truncated backtrace: Thread no. 1 (3 frames) #0 gtk_widget_get_scale_factor at gtkwidgetprivate.h:369 #2 gtk_css_widget_node_get_style_provider at gtkcsswidgetnode.c:244 #3 gtk_css_node_invalidate_style_provider at gtkcssnode.c:103

Another user experienced a similar problem: This happens whenever I try to use remmina with the rdp plugin to connect to a Windows system. reporter: libreport-2.6.3 backtrace_rating: 4 cmdline: remmina crash_function: gtk_widget_get_scale_factor executable: /usr/bin/remmina global_pid: 3213 kernel: 4.4.0-0.rc3.git0.1.fc24.x86_64 package: remmina-1.2.0-0.9.git.8855df7.fc24 reason: remmina killed by SIGSEGV runlevel: N 5 type: CCpp uid: 1000
As an Aid t those trying to deal with this issue, xfreerdp works fine for me.
I think it is gtk3 issue, not remmina. Reassign.
I believe this is the same issue as bug 1292965 . This does not occur on my laptop that has a touch screen.
installed the Fedora 23 spin "security", installed vnctiger-server, executed it, and vnc log shows the same errors here.
I have verified that this issue is fixed by gtk3-3.19.6-1.fc24
